Sorry Wayne,
But cutting seas in XSI is mistake. You do eithe of the following:
1. Apply texture projection in XSI and export and use Unfold#d to cortrect the Uvs 2. Export the model to Unfold3D and as OBJ and use the edge tools to determine where the seams will go, unfold and import back to XSI.
If you cut the model in XSI, it will screw things up when you reweld the seams.

No chris, you dont. Build your model in xsi. cut its seams. export the obj with uv/material options toggled off. import the obj in unfold 3d. press the shiny unwrap button. export obj. import obj back in xsi. That's it. If you are getting problems somewhere along the line....go back stage 1 and start over because it really is that simple.
